react-spectrum
vitest
react-spectrum | vitest | |
---|---|---|
7 | 110 | |
11,838 | 11,939 | |
3.4% | 2.6% | |
9.8 | 9.8 | |
6 days ago | 4 days ago | |
TypeScript | TypeScript | |
Apache License 2.0 | MIT License |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
react-spectrum
- Adobe React Spectrum Libraries
-
Accessibility and Headless UI Libraries - Adobe, Radix, Tailwind, MUI
Adobe - React ARIA
-
Trying to find some more UI component libraries. I am big fan of Chakra UI but want to try something new. Any suggestions?
As no one metioned it, here goes Adobe spectrum react
-
React Aria Components
This was an intentional choice. Repositioning when an outer element scrolls is pretty janky in some cases because scroll events don’t fire at 60fps. Also it’s not possible at all in other cases, like if the trigger goes completely out of view. We used to close the popover in this case but this caused usability problems. The new behavior of preventing scroll actually matches native platforms like macOS and helps with these issues. I get that it’s a little opinionated but it was thoroughly considered, not just done out of laziness. More details in this answer: https://github.com/adobe/react-spectrum/discussions/3802#dis...
- Are there any open-source software projects taking accessibility into account?
-
State of JavaScript 2021 is out
It’s not perfect though. The only reason I’m not using preact is that my front-end library of choice, react-aria, does not work 100% with preact, though it sounds like it might now be close (unsure).
https://react-spectrum.adobe.com/react-aria/index.html
https://github.com/adobe/react-spectrum/issues/781
-
[AskJS] Javascript methodology/library/pattern for plain HTML Design System components
Their repos are public: - https://github.com/adobe/spectrum-web-components - https://github.com/adobe/react-spectrum
vitest
-
Integration Testing in Obsidian
Using something like Vitest, Jest, or Mocha didn't work because:
-
Easier TypeScript API Testing with Vitest + MSW
However, I discovered a great combination that transformed my API call testing in TypeScript: Vitest and Mock Service Worker (MSW). Their well-crafted design makes them incredibly easy to use, enhancing the overall testing experience.
-
Vitest In-Source Testing for SFC in Vue?
Next we’ll install Vitest and happy-dom to the project by running:
-
Creating a reusable Design System between React and React Native with Tamagui
vitest is a testing framework similar to jest that integrates well with projects using Vite. It allows us to reuse plugins and configurations already set up in the vite.config.ts, making the test setup process easier.
- Criando um Design System reutilizável entre React e React Native com Tamagui
-
Test your React Apps with Vitest
For more detailed information on Vitest, refer to the official documentation. fficient Testing in Your React Projects with Vitest.
-
Um júnior e um teste técnico: The battle.
Vitest
-
Migrating from Jest to Vitest for your React Application
Are you looking to migrate from Jest to Vitest for your React application? Look no further.
-
Faster testing with Angular and Vitest ⚡️
In addition to those tools, a new testing framework has emerged named Vitest. Vitest is built on top of Vite and has many exciting features to keep improving the overall developer experience for writing tests. This post shows you how to set up Vitest in your existing Angular project.
- What’s your Vue application testing strategy?
What are some alternatives?
shadcn/ui - Beautifully designed components that you can copy and paste into your apps. Accessible. Customizable. Open Source.
jest - Delightful JavaScript Testing.
panda - 🐼 Universal, Type-Safe, CSS-in-JS Framework for Product Teams ⚡️
Playwright - Playwright is a framework for Web Testing and Automation. It allows testing Chromium, Firefox and WebKit with a single API.
glow-mui3 - A React Component Kit Library 📦 Adapted From Material Design 3
swc - Rust-based platform for the Web
chakra-ui - ⚡️ Simple, Modular & Accessible UI Components for your React Applications
ava - Node.js test runner that lets you develop with confidence 🚀
primitives - Radix Primitives is an open-source UI component library for building high-quality, accessible design systems and web apps. Maintained by @workos.
happy-dom - A JavaScript implementation of a web browser without its graphical user interface
rc-slider - React Slider
Next.js - The React Framework